PAHOKEE – Healthier Glades is offering mini-grants to individuals and nonprofits with ideas for projects that would improve health in the Glades.
At the Sept. 12 meeting of the Pahokee City Commission, Annie Ifill of Healthier Glades said the grant applications open on Sept. 27 and close on Oct. 18.
Applications are available online at https://healthiertogetherpbc.org
Applications can be returned via email or dropped off at public libraries.
Mini-grants will be available for up to $3,000 for residents and up to $2,000 for nonprofit organizations in the Glades Communities. Eleven minigrants will be awarded with eight to residents and three to nonprofits.
